##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### ⬇️ Input

The input for YouTube Community Comments Scraper should be a list of post IDs. You can also configure sorting preferences, language, and request delays. You can set up the input programmatically or use the fields in the Actor's interface.

#### Post IDs

You can provide one or more post IDs using the `postIds` array to process multiple posts in a single run.

**Finding a post ID**:

Using [Youtube community posts scrapper](https://apify.com/beautifulscrape/youtube-posts-scraper) you could get the list of posts ids in a channel.
Alternatively, the post ID can be extracted from a YouTube community post URL. For example, from `https://www.youtube.com/post/UgkxIzAw5jphd6edxta6g-cd3ir146kUQVef`, the post ID is `UgkxIzAw5jphd6edxta6g-cd3ir146kUQVef`.

#### Input Parameters

**Required:**
- `postIds` (array) - The YouTube community post IDs to scrape comments from

**Optional:**
- `sortBy` (integer, default: 1) - Sort order for comments:
  - `0` = Sort by most popular
  - `1` = Sort by most recent
- `language` (string) - Language code for localized content (e.g., "en", "es", "fr")
- `sleep` (float, default: 0.1) - Delay in seconds between API requests to avoid rate limiting

#### Example Input

```json
{
  "postIds": [
    "UgkxtNXtLfZja5oNtwscRPb6heCzJy9kzNO_",
    "UgkxAnotherPostId1234567890"
  ],
  "sortBy": 1,
  "language": "en",
  "sleep": 0.1
}
````

### ⬆️ Output

The results will be wrapped into a dataset which you can find in the Output or Storage tab. Note that the output is organized in tables and tabs for viewing convenience. You can view results as a table, JSON, or other formats.

Once the run is finished, you can also download the dataset in various data formats (JSON, CSV, Excel, XML, HTML). Before exporting, you can pick or omit specific output fields.

#### Table View

The table view displays all comments with their associated metadata. You can sort by post ID, author, votes, time, or other fields.

#### JSON Output

Here's an example of the data structure for a single comment:

```json
{
  "postUrl": "https://www.youtube.com/post/UgkxtNXtLfZja5oNtwscRPb6heCzJy9kzNO_",
  "postId": "UgkxtNXtLfZja5oNtwscRPb6heCzJy9kzNO_",
  "cid": "UgznJyxJ7tNP7wcddbB4AaABAg",
  "text": "Now he made his own anime",
  "time": "3 weeks ago",
  "author": "@RICHMasterPhily64",
  "channel": "UCI-EejXNnd_r5junsUjR1ow",
  "votes": "3",
  "replies": "",
  "photo": "https://yt3.ggpht.com/CSO8_1vYY7ijNv_nXNJvI6ei42NiIDFwZjxcTveKtnSpDrQFFODfz-sjSIjMmbldIbJtBmzQ=s88-c-k-c0x00ffffff-no-rj",
  "heart": false,
  "reply": false,
  "time_parsed": 1764579137.330339
}
```

#### Output Fields

| Field | Type | Description |
|-------|------|-------------|
| `postUrl` | string | The full URL of the YouTube community post this comment belongs to |
| `postId` | string | The YouTube community post ID this comment belongs to |
| `cid` | string | Unique comment identifier |
| `text` | string | The comment text content |
| `time` | string | Relative time string (e.g., "2 hours ago") |
| `time_parsed` | number | Unix timestamp (if parsing successful) |
| `author` | string | Comment author's display name |
| `channel` | string | Comment author's YouTube channel ID |
| `votes` | string | Number of likes/upvotes |
| `replies` | string | Number of replies to this comment |
| `photo` | string | URL to author's profile picture |
| `heart` | boolean | Whether the comment was hearted by post author |
| `reply` | boolean | Whether this is a reply to another comment |
| `paid` | string | Paid promotion information (if applicable) |

# API

You can run this Actor programmatically using our API. Below are code examples in JavaScript, Python, and CLI, as well as the OpenAPI specification and MCP server setup.

## JavaScript example

```javascript
import { ApifyClient } from 'apify-client';

// Initialize the ApifyClient with your Apify API token
// Replace the '<YOUR_API_TOKEN>' with your token
const client = new ApifyClient({
    token: '<YOUR_API_TOKEN>',
});

// Prepare Actor input
const input = {
    "postIds": [
        "UgkxtNXtLfZja5oNtwscRPb6heCzJy9kzNO_"
    ]
};

// Run the Actor and wait for it to finish
const run = await client.actor("beautifulscrape/youtube-community-comments").call(input);

// Fetch and print Actor results from the run's dataset (if any)
console.log('Results from dataset');
console.log(`💾 Check your data here: https://console.apify.com/storage/datasets/${run.defaultDatasetId}`);
const { items } = await client.dataset(run.defaultDatasetId).listItems();
items.forEach((item) => {
    console.dir(item);
});

// 📚 Want to learn more 📖? Go to → https://docs.apify.com/api/client/js/docs

```

## Python example

```python
from apify_client import ApifyClient

# Initialize the ApifyClient with your Apify API token
# Replace '<YOUR_API_TOKEN>' with your token.
client = ApifyClient("<YOUR_API_TOKEN>")

# Prepare the Actor input
run_input = { "postIds": ["UgkxtNXtLfZja5oNtwscRPb6heCzJy9kzNO_"] }

# Run the Actor and wait for it to finish
run = client.actor("beautifulscrape/youtube-community-comments").call(run_input=run_input)

# Fetch and print Actor results from the run's dataset (if there are any)
print("💾 Check your data here: https://console.apify.com/storage/datasets/" + run["defaultDatasetId"])
for item in client.dataset(run["defaultDatasetId"]).iterate_items():
    print(item)

# 📚 Want to learn more 📖? Go to → https://docs.apify.com/api/client/python/docs/quick-start

```
